Bayterek is a 48.4 m Motor Yacht, built in Russian Federation by Samussky and delivered in 2013.

Her top speed is 12.6 kn and her cruising speed is 11.0 kn and her power comes from two diesel engines. She has a gross tonnage of 714.0 GT and a 9.0 m beam.

She was designed by Pro-Line, who also designed the interior. Pro-Line has designed 2 yachts and designed the interior of 2 yachts for yachts above 24 metres.

The naval architecture was developed by Samussky - she is built with a Steel deck, a Steel hull, and Steel superstructure.

Bayterek is in the top 10% by LOA in the world. She is one of 519 motor yachts in the 45-50m size range, and, compared to similarly sized motor yachts, her volume is 231.26 GT above the average.

Bayterek is registered under the Russian Federation flag (along with a total of other 43 yachts)
